When Queen returned for the fourth time to Montreal’s 18,000 seater Forum in November 1981, where this concert was recorded, it was after a 15 month absence which had seen them become the biggest band in the world. Fuelled by the release of The Game album and extensive touring, Queen now dominated the charts in every major territory and ever-eager for a new challenge, had taken on, and won, new continents. Under Pressure had returned them to No.1 in the UK singles chart, and Greatest Hits topped the album charts. With a No.1 video (Greatest Flix) at the same time, Queen became the first band ever to top all three charts simultaneously. Indeed, this was a time in which Queen was racking up a number of world ‘firsts’, at every turn setting new benchmarks which would take many years for their contemporaries to match. The band’s historic invasion of Latin America in the early part of ’81 saw scenes of mass hysteria unequalled since the height of Beatle mania. When Queen played two concerts at Sao Paulo’s Morumbi stadium their first night broke the word attendance record for a single paying concert, with more than 131,000 Brazilians turning out to see the band play. Their second night drew 128,000. 1981 was, says John Deacon, “a year for discovering new audiences we didn’t know existed.” Only at the end of ’81, did Queen return to a familiar audience, with two shows at Montreal’s Forum, in the Canadian province of Quebec, a venue the band had first performed at in 1977 and regularly re-visited. The two dates – November 24 and 25, 1981 – were scheduled specifically because Queen were setting themselves another first: a full length film to properly document their live show, with state-of-the art sound recording. Having spent almost two years non-stop touring, and invigorated by their triumphant Latin America experience, Queen hit Montreal in top form. For this special edition release, the sound has been newly mixed and remastered from the original multitrack tapes. The CD and LP contain two bonus tracks Flash and The Hero, both performed in the concert, but never previously available.
